Solution for 42+36+33x+3=180 equation:


Simplifying
42 + 36 + 33x + 3 = 180

Reorder the terms:
42 + 36 + 3 + 33x = 180

Combine like terms: 42 + 36 = 78
78 + 3 + 33x = 180

Combine like terms: 78 + 3 = 81
81 + 33x = 180

Solving
81 + 33x = 180

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-81' to each side of the equation.
81 + -81 + 33x = 180 + -81

Combine like terms: 81 + -81 = 0
0 + 33x = 180 + -81
33x = 180 + -81

Combine like terms: 180 + -81 = 99
33x = 99

Divide each side by '33'.
x = 3

Simplifying
x = 3
